Output 7a100744088988321604fa448cab134f88698bfc0e96b572098ff46397dca525:3

value
3998588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 681664ee44dc71e349b3f8558d0d9bf184c32d52 OP_EQUAL
address
3BBP2UUuRyZD825XHdud9PdbJ1LZiu5i1U
transaction
7a100744088988321604fa448cab134f88698bfc0e96b572098ff46397dca525
confirmations
299987
spent
true